Here are 4 reasons why you should consider group term life insurance:

  1. People rely on you financially: You want to make sure that your family is provided for, even after you are gone. When you expand your life insurance plan, you are expanding the care that you will offer them.
  2. You aren’t invincible: In the event of a fatal accident, group term life insurance through ACA provides your family with the amount of your life insurance policy. In the event of a fatal illness, up to 50% of the amount of your life insurance will be payable and can be used to cover your medical bills.
  3. You have debt: A group term life insurance policy will help your family to have the means to tie up loose ends for you.
  4. It’s easier, and the rates are competitive: Group term life insurance is priced based on the relative risk of the ‘group’—in this case, ACA members. And, the size of the group keeps prices competitive. Click here for an easy monthly rates calculator.
